Atiku Appeals For Swift Release Of Adamawa Guber Election Results

Nigeria's former vice president, Atiku Abubakar, has appealed for the swift release of the Adamawa State guber election results by the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C).

Atiku made the call on Monday afternoon during a press conference in Yola, the state capital. 

He appealed to Nigerians and international communities to mount pressure on the INEC to announce the results. 

While noting that the inability to release the results early has cause serious tension in the state, he said, "We don't know any violence and yet the attitude of INEC in the state least much to be desired."

The former vice president explained that the state is a multi-ethnic and multi-religious state which the actions by INEC is trying to distabilise. 

"We thought that the processes are improving by every election but unfortunately with this election, we have not seen improvement that we expect from INEC," he said.
